Princess Tea Party

Have you been to Once Upon a Teacup?  I love this place!  If you're not familiar, it's a lovely place at the corner of Southdale and Wonderland that caters to kids... they have a full tea menu, they serve food and lovely little bits for the kiddos.  They can dress up in dresses and costumes from the closet whilst they enjoy their "tea" (every kids beverage is served in a teacup). 

They also frequently have visits from the various Disney Princesses.  For Halloween, they had a costume tea party with Miss Cinderella herself.  I didn't tell Eleda about it until about an hour before we went, and she was SO excited.

The great pumpkins

 Every year Judd Kennedy carves pumpkins.  Lots and lots of pumpkins.  Schools help out, and on the 30th and 31st of October they are all light up.  All he asks is for donations to the food bank... it's quite magical.
